Packon knows the sufferings of the customer from big deviation of filling amount.
The solution to this problem is net weight filling.
Packon RWF series are rotary filler models that use the net weight filling system.
Every filling station has a weighing plate over an electronic load cell.
This is connected to an independent controller linked to the main processor designed by packon
to achieve high filling accuracy of กพ0.1%
Net weight filling involves real time weighing and display of the current volume on the operation
panel ( after tare weight calibration of the bottle ).
Uncontrolled giveaway of product from filling deviation and the accumulated cost associated with this product loss is a significant consideration when investing in high speed filling equipment.

Filling Method |
The RWF model is a net weight filling system using either gravity or low pressure filling processes.
An independent weigher and controller for each filling station work together throughout the 2 step filling process.
Controlled by a PLC, the weighing controller that opens and closes the filling valves. The final filled weight is also sent to the PLC and the operation panel for evaluation to accept or reject the filled bottle
Another advantage of the RWF model is that the filling nozzles do not come into contact with the product ( i.e. it is contact free filling).
This means that the possibility of contamination from a contaminated bottle is eliminated. |
